<p>In case you haven’t heard, Macy’s is now offering products from a new line entitled “Heart of Haiti”. </p>
<p>The Heart of Haiti collection is an array of handmade products for the home such as quilts, metalwork, ceramics, paintings, vases, picture frames, necklaces, clutch purses and more, which typically fall within the $25-$60 range. Each item is designed by a Haitian master artisan and produced by hand in Haiti from recycled materials.</p>
<p><a title="http://bit.ly/heartofhaiti" href="http://bit.ly/heartofhaiti"><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Heart Of Haiti" border="0" alt="Heart Of Haiti"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/12/heartofhaitinecklace.jpg" width="216" height="260" /></a> </p>
<p>Through the sale of Heart of Haiti products, artisans are able to earn life-changing income for themselves, their families, and their communities. The initiative is enabling artisans to repair homes, pay school fees, and feed and clothe their families. The income also allows them to have access to better nutrition, improved education and healthcare.</p>
<p>The Heart of Haiti collection has already led to employment of 350 artists in Haiti and has provided some financial benefits for an estimated 4,000 to 5,000 people in the country. </p>
<p>The collection is truly helping the people of Haiti rebuild their lives and communities through commerce and culture.</p>

<p>Vaseline Petroleum Jelly is celebrating it’s 140th anniversary. Can you believe that? In this day in age with so many products out on the market some of us tend to forget about the ones that have been with us all along. Not me though, Vaseline is extremely versatile and very inexpensive. I’ve found many ways to use it over the years. Here are just a few of them:</p>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Vaseline" border="0" alt="Vaseline"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/11/VS_13oz_HandBody.jpg" width="240" height="240" /> </p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Cuticles </strong>– Hang nails are awful, so to prevent dry them along with dry cuticles I put a little dab on each nail. Far cheaper than a manicure! </li>
<li><strong>Feet </strong>– I’ve never had a pedicure. Yes I’m serious. So how do I keep my feet from getting dry and cracked? (because they do get that way unfortunately) After every shower I rub a generous amount onto my feet and heels, then I put socks on. After an hour or so my feet are wonderfully soft. </li>
<li><strong>Lips – </strong>I live in Michigan where we have extremely cold winters. Chapped lips are just par for the course. So how do I heal and prevent them? Vaseline of course. </li>
<li><strong>Elbows</strong> – Just like my lips and my feet, I get extremely dry elbows. Especially when I am constantly sitting at the computer and resting them on my desk. Vaseline is always a helpful cure. </li>
<li><strong>Teeth</strong> – As far back as I can remember I’ve always heard that a little Vaseline on teeth before you put your lipstick on will help prevent your lipstick from getting on your teeth. (we’ve all seen that happen to someone before). I’ve also heard it makes your teeth extra shiny. </li>
<li><strong>Pierced Ears</strong> – I don’t wear earrings very often these days but when I was younger I was always taught to put a little Vaseline on the posts to help them go in easier and it always worked. </li>
<li><strong>When Dying Your Hair</strong> – There was a time in my life for about 10 years when I hadn’t seen my real hair color. Whenever I dyed it I used a little ring of Vaseline around my hair line to prevent the dye from staining my skin. It’s especially useful when dying black dye. </li>
<li><strong>Carved Pumpkins – </strong>After you’ve carved your pumpkin make sure to rub a little bit of Vaseline around the edges where you carved. It will help prevent it from drying out as quickly. </li>
<li><strong>Dry Hair – </strong>When your hair is extra dry or if you’re prone to frizzy hair you can smear Vaseline around on your hands and then lightly run your hands through your hair. It’s just like pomade but without the price! As someone with curly hair who likes to straighten it I’ve done this many times. </li>
<li><strong>Tattoos</strong> – Some people don’t agree with this but I know from experience that if you use just a tiny bit of Vaseline on a fresh tattoo it will help keep it from drying out. The key though is moderation. Don’t go overboard. </li>
</ul>

<p>Here a few of the things that we do to make our daily activities less like chores:</p>
<ul>
<li>&#160;<strong>Dishes</strong> – My son absolutely loves doing dishes. Me? No way. I’m 35 and I’ve been doing dishes over half my life and without a dish washer. So when my 2 1/2 year old constantly drags the chair over to the sink and insists on helping, I let him. Yes it takes me twice as long but we’re spending precious time together and he’s learning a&#160; skill.&#160; I wash. He rinses. Why is it so much fun for a toddler? Being independent is fun. It allows him to to do just that without me being overbearing. He’s also learning how to work as a team and? we’re getting those dishes done! </li>
</ul>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li>&#160;<strong>Laundry/ Sorting Clothes</strong> – Laundry at our house is definitely a daily activity sometimes. Because we have a portable washer that leaks it can sometimes take up to 4 days to get our clothes washed and dried. I just added another child into the mix so now it’s gotten even worse. So how do we make it fun? My toddler helps sort all the clothes. He brings them from all the rooms and out of the hampers near the washing machine or into baskets for his Dad to take to the laundromat. While he’s sorting he learns his colors. So in the end he’s learning and getting a sense of accomplishment.. and in his own little way he get’s to make a mess by dragging the clothes all over the house.</li>
</ul>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Preparing Meals – </strong>This is probably the best time to incorporate learning, fun and feelings of accomplishment for your child. The best thing you can do? Let your child help. Start out with small tasks. Let them be involved and don’t be afraid of messes. I actually learned to calm down a little and not be so scared of letting the kitchen get messy and in return my son gets to have a lot of fun.&#160; He especially loves helping me make cookies or bread, but no matter what it is we eat for dinner I always let him get involved, even if it’s just picking out the pots and pans or getting me a spoon. </li>
</ul>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Vincent Making Bread - This Is Fun" border="0" alt="Vincent Making Bread - This Is Fun"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/10/VincentMakingBreadThisIsFun.jpg" width="260" height="200" /> </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Car Rides</strong> – Some people sing in the shower, we sing in the car. Riding in the car can get boring really fast especially when it’s completely silent. From the very beginning of my son’s life whenever we were alone in the car together I would take the time to sing to him and play music. Just a couple months ago this led to Lady Gaga being requested every 15 minutes for a 15 hour drive lol. That’s ok though because all the singing and music I’ve incorporated into his life has helped him to find his own voice and we have a lot of fun. </li>
</ul>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Singing In The Car Makes Me Smile" border="0" alt="Singing In The Car Makes Me Smile"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/10/20100922_70.jpg" width="260" height="200" /> </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Grocery Shopping</strong> – Ever been in a store and seen a kid have a meltdown? I’m sure we all have. Even my kid has freaked out in the store ,that’s why when we go now we try to make it a fun/learning event and not a dash in and dash out or one of those events where you give in and stick a donut or sucker in your kids mouth to keep them quiet. Nope, no bribing here.&#160; I let my son help me find things. I also started him on learning a “grocery list” at a very young age. We’d lay in bed at night and I’d encourage him to help me make a list of what we would buy. By the time we got to the store he was excited because he had helped me remember everything. It also really helped kick start his vocabulary. </li>
</ul>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Helping Mommy Clean Out The Fridge" border="0" alt="Helping Mommy Clean Out The Fridge"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/10/Vincent004.jpg" width="200" height="260" /> </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Brushing Teeth</strong> –&#160; Having my toddler learn to brush his own teeth is something I started working on as soon as he had his first few teeth. Apparently I’ve made it fun enough that more than a year later my son is the one who tells ME it’s time to brush our teeth. We laugh, we make funny faces, I brush my teeth with him, I gargle and do silly things and overall we make brushing time a light-hearted event and not a chore, which unfortunately a lot of children and parents think it is. One thing to remember that is extremely important. If you show boredom or laziness.. so will your child and most certainly never yell at them about it. We talk about how teeth can fall out if you don’t brush them and how happy the dentist will be when he see’s our teeth are nice and clean. A little encouragement goes a long way. </li>
</ul>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="Brushing Our Teeth Is Fun" border="0" alt="Brushing Our Teeth Is Fun"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/10/20100923_8.jpg" width="260" height="200" /> </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Reading</strong> – A lot of children love to read but some just aren’t as interested in it as others. My son wasn’t really into it until he was almost 2 years old. That really disappointed me because I thought maybe he wouldn’t learn as quickly but I was very wrong. Even though he wasn’t sitting with me when I read out loud, he was listening to what I was saying and taking it all in.&#160; So the number one thing here is that you have to remember even if they won’t sit still long enough to let you read to them, chances are they do hear you.&#160; There are ways that I found eventually to make it more interesting for him. I read each persons part in a different voice and I go into great detail when there’s a picture. We stop and take a little break from all the words and we discuss the pictures.. but most of all I get very very animated and make it as fun as possible.&#160; These days my son comes to me to read and not vice versa. </li>
</ul>
<p><img style="border-bottom: 0px; border-left: 0px; display: block; float: none; margin-left: auto; border-top: 0px; margin-right: auto; border-right: 0px" title="We Love To Read" border="0" alt="We Love To Read" src="http://first-time-mommy.com/blog/wp-content/uploads/2010/10/VincentHappywithhisbook.jpg" width="260" height="200" /> </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>ABC’s – 123’s</strong> -&#160;&#160; For me, learning has always been fun and I take great pride in helping my child. The way I make some of the learning more fun is I incorporate foreign language. I studied German, Spanish and a little bit of French in school and I also married a Norwegian. Every night before bed we do numbers 1-10 in German and Spanish and we laugh at the way the words sound. My son just turned 2.5 years old and he can now say his numbers 1-10 just like Dora, or “D” as he calls her.&#160; ABC’s are fun too because we say things like “C is for Cat” and then we meow and act silly. Of course this sort of approach gets harder as your kid get’s older but as long as you keep it fun and remind them of all the things they can do in life if they have a great education, it won’t be quite as strenuous. </li>
</ul>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Bathing </strong>– We don’t have a bath tub at our house, unfortunately we only have a small stand up shower. You can imagine my frustration when I realized I would have to teach a toddler how to shower instead of bathe. One of the ways I’ve made this more fun is allowed him to act silly and not just rush him. So now showering time is dancing time! In between washing he shows off all his new dance moves and acts super crazy. He get’s out all the remaining energy of the day and when he is done, it’s time to relax before bed time. </li>
</ul>
<p>&#160;</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Exercising </strong>– Young children need exercise! I can’t believe how many of the parents in my neighborhood have children close to my son’s age and I never see their kids outside. Every single day we go outside to “play”.&#160; We could sit in a sandbox or make mud pies but most of the time we learn how to kick a ball, how to catch and sometimes we just run around and chase each other (more my husband doing the running since I was pregnant all summer). We walk to the park, which is 4 blocks away, instead of driving and we generally try to keep active during our play. In the winter time we use the Wii to keep us moving since it’s so cold outside. Most of all, we make exercise fun! </li>
